West Ham United are considering Nuno for their managerial vacancy after his dismissal from Nottingham Forest. Graham Potter remains in charge but poor results and performances have prompted the club to prepare replacement options. Former West Ham scout Mick Brown says the club will maintain a shortlist of potential candidates and that Nuno will rank highly because of his work at Nottingham Forest. Brown notes that Nuno would be available without a buyout fee, making him a cheaper option. The club will evaluate multiple candidates and balance perceived quality with cost and fit for the team.
